## Tile Cache Access

The Slatemire tile-rendering cache exposes a read-through layer for plugin authors. Requests for uncached tiles block until the render farm responds, so set client timeouts to at least 15 seconds. Cache entries are keyed by zoom, coordinates, and style hash; invalidations propagate within one minute. All requests must authenticate against the Slatemire internal gateway using the key shown below.

API key for yafop-tawif: zpat23_vfmdIYHs7tvlrxwucdfKie6

## Service Accounts — MetricMule Sidecar

The MetricMule sidecar aggregates pod metrics and ships them to the Tallyhouse internal endpoint. One service account per cluster; scopes limited to metrics:write. Rotate quarterly. Do not reuse across environments. Reviewers: confirm scope before approving. The current staging key is below.

app token of yahif-tadup = zpat7_daF26Bq

## Deployment

Quick note on rolling out Bramblecore's monthly partitioning: the ledger table now splits by calendar month, and the partition manager creates next month's partition two weeks ahead, so don't panic if you see an "empty" future table. Migrations run online — no downtime window needed — but do the backfill during the low-traffic slot, since it chews IO. Old partitions detach after 13 months and land in cold storage. The partition manager should start with the values below.

settings of bahip-hahip:
[wenath]
host = wenath.lumiclabs.corp
user = wenath_svc
database = wenath_prod

First-day checklist — fire-drill roll call (team assistants)

- Print the floor roster from the Hallwick portal before 09:00.
- Walk your new starter to Muster Point D, south lawn of Arbenlea Park.
- Show them the warden in the orange tabard; assistants report headcounts to her.
- Confirm the starter's name appears on the roster; flag gaps to Facilities same day.
- Note: the roster cabinet at the muster point is locked; open it with the code below.

door code, tajof-kageg: bdg-QVDCE-3